A parent herself, Dr. Donde Plowman, James Jr. and Susan Stuart Endowed Dean at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ln College of Business Administration, understands how important it is for the college to connect with the parents of students.

“It was only a few years ago that I dropped my son off for college and I remember all too well how I often wished for more information about his educational experience,” Plowman said. “The purpose behind our new new page on our website is to provide insight about CBA through interviews with other parents and by having them sign up to receive college updates as insiders.”

Parents of CBA students are encouraged to sign up to receive updates about CBA news and happenings via the parent section of the website. It also encourages them to follow or like the CBA social media channels in order to stay informed.

“CBA is the place for your student to start something whether it is their next chapter, their career or even a business. I encourage you to utilize the services available to students and parents,” she said. “Thank you for the support you give your student and the UNL College of Business Administration.”
